The female reproductive cell produced in and released from the ovaries; also called the ovum. Embryo: The developing organism from the time it implants in the uterus up to 8 completed weeks of pregnancy. Fallopian Tube: One of a pair of tubes through which an egg travels from the ovary to the uterus
